The Social Security Administration (SSA) stands as a colossal organization, overseeing benefits that touch the lives of millions. However, a fundamental aspect of its functionality rests on an aging programming language known as COBOL. Despite its historical significance, COBOL represents a bottleneck in the evolution of the SSA’s technological infrastructure. The code not only issues Social Security numbers but also manages disbursements and calculates benefits for the elderly and disabled. Yet, as we advance toward a digital future, the reliance on such an archaic language begs urgent inquiry.

The SSA’s predicament exemplifies a classic case of “if it ain’t broke, don’t fix it.” While COBOL has served its purpose well, the risks involved in attempting a rapid migration to a more modern programming language cannot be taken lightly. The fragility of such a system—one that serves as the backbone of a safety net for countless Americans—means even minor modifications can lead to catastrophic outcomes. As echoed by Dan Hon, a consultant specializing in government technology, a rushed migration could jeopardize an entire population’s access to life-sustaining benefits.

Operational Delays and Administrative Priorities

Compounding the issue is the SSA’s administrative focus. Recent documents outlining the agency’s priorities shed light on current endeavors, which include terminating non-essential contracts and incorporating artificial intelligence into routine processes. Notably absent from this agenda is any mention of the pressing need to address the COBOL dilemma. Instead, resources are being directed toward disparate initiatives that, while well-intentioned, fail to confront the root of the technological challenges plaguing the agency.

In an environment where efficiency and accountability are paramount, ignoring the monumental task of migrating legacy systems can be likened to putting a Band-Aid on a broken leg. At best, such an oversight signals a lack of urgency; at worst, it invites systemic collapse. Real progress will inevitably demand a multi-faceted approach that includes not just modernization but a comprehensive evaluation of SSA systems and processes.

The Role of DOGE Operatives

Heightening the agency’s complexities are the operational dynamics introduced by DOGE—an agency tasked with modernizing SSA services. Currently comprised of younger engineers with varying levels of experience, their immediate project focuses on verifying beneficiary identities to reduce improper payments and prevent fraud. Notably, they face a daunting task: connecting disparate data systems while navigating the bureaucratic landscape of SSA itself, which is embroiled in legal battles to secure necessary access to its systems.

One initiative, dubbed the “Are You Alive Project,” aims to mitigate fraudulent payments by directly communicating with beneficiaries. Yet, how effective can this new wave of operatives be? With little industry experience and an already complex system to reform, the success of such projects hangs perilously in the balance. Reliance on newer strategies may yield fresh perspectives but comes at the cost of overlooking the knowledge embedded within seasoned professionals.

Innovative Solutions or Reckless Experiments?

The urgency for a complete COBOL migration compels many to propose the employment of generative artificial intelligence. This technology could ostensibly facilitate the translation of vast amounts of COBOL code into a more contemporary programming language in mere months. However, the implications of adhering to such a timeline warrant skepticism. Would this swift transition genuinely improve outcomes, or would it simply introduce a new layer of complexity, further complicating an already fragile system?

Critics, including SSA experts, caution that blind optimism may lead to increased chaos rather than streamlined efficiency. A thoughtfully implemented migration strategy must incorporate comprehensive testing to ensure that the anticipated outcome matches the legacy systems—something that is notoriously challenging, especially in a system where idiosyncrasies are the norm, as illustrated by the peculiar coding references like that famed 150-year-old age anomaly.

Fractured Foundations: A Call for Caution

Ultimately, the underlying architecture of the SSA’s software can be metaphorically likened to a house of cards, poised precariously on outdated principles. Serious reflection must be given to the current reliance on COBOL and how this affects the organization’s operational resilience. The stakes could not be higher, as millions depend on the SSA’s ability to evolve alongside technological advancements without losing the necessary protections afforded to beneficiaries.

As the agency considers this critical shift, it should take heed of expert insights and prioritize caution over haste. Failure to do so could risk not only the agency’s integrity but, more importantly, the very safety net that countless Americans have come to rely upon.

AI

Articles You May Like

Empowering Enterprises: The Transformative Power of Procurement Technology Amidst Turbulent Trade
Revolutionizing Home Work: The Power of Smart Technology in Everyday Appliances
Trusting AI: The Perils of Chain-of-Thought Models
Empower Your Creativity: Unlocking YouTube’s Monetization Potential

Leave a Reply

Your email address will not be published. Required fields are marked *